Finding GCD of 911, 113, 75, 548 using Prime Factorization

Given Input Data is 911, 113, 75, 548

Make a list of Prime Factors of all the given numbers initially

Prime Factorization of 911 is 911

Prime Factorization of 113 is 113

Prime Factorization of 75 is 3 x 5 x 5

Prime Factorization of 548 is 2 x 2 x 137

The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
